oci-util: fix and harden oci_registry_is_valid()

- Pass colon+1 (port string) instead of s (hostname) to safe_atou16,
  so host:port registries are no longer always rejected.
- Switch to safe_atou16_full() with base-10 and strict flags to reject
  non-decimal port forms (hex, octal, leading whitespace, sign prefix)
  that would produce malformed URL authorities.
- Reject empty host explicitly via isempty() guard (covers both NULL
  and empty-string input), and guard colon == n to reject ':port' form,
  since dns_name_is_valid('') == 1 (DNS root) would otherwise accept
  empty host as valid.
- Wrap overlong line to fit 109-column limit.
- Add test coverage for oci_registry_is_valid().

TEST(oci_registry_is_valid) {
/* plain hostname — valid */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ost") > 0);
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("registry.example.com") > 0);
/* host:port — valid */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ost:5000") > 0);
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("registry.example.com:443") > 0);
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("registry.io:1") > 0);
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("registry.io:65535") > 0);
/* port 0 — invalid */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ost:0") == 0);
/* port overflow */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ost:65536") == 0);
/* non-decimal port forms — rejected */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ost:0x50") == 0); /* hex */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ost:017") == 0); /* leading zero */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ost:+80") == 0); /* plus sign */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("localhost: 80") == 0); /* leading space */
/* invalid hostname */
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id(":5000") == 0);
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id("") == 0);
assert_se(oci_registry_is_valid(NULL) == 0);
}
